Globally Present. Always Within Reach
Contact Us

We currently operate in two countries out of three offices. We have two centers in India and one in U.S. We help customers from across the globe to build world-class products which are used by various major players in the industry worldwide.

For general inquiry, you can reach us at:
For sales related, contact us at:
For any job queries, contact us at:
  • Headquarters
  • Off-shore Development Center
  • Global Clients